Part Time Patient Registration Representative
Loc ation : Ascension Seton Cedar Park
Schedule: PRN - as needed, 48 hours a month minimum requirement, 24 hours on call
What You'll Do:
- Provide exceptional customer service and assist patients and families with the check-in process working across multiple computer systems to register patients efficiently
- Answer phones and gather accurate patient information quickly in a fast-paced environment
- Support timely access to care by minimizing delays in registration and answer questions with confidence, clarity, and compassion
- Build trust with patients during moments when they may be ill, anxious, confused, or overwhelmed
- Navigate diverse insurance plans and coverage details, enter demographics and medical data, collect co-pays and provide cost estimates when applicable
- Collaborate with nurses, physicians, and care teams to ensure smooth patient flow
